Understanding the Mechanics of a High-Performance Trigger System

A high-performance trigger system is the critical interface between a shooter’s intent and a firearm’s ignition sequence. Its mechanics focus on minimizing slack, creep, and overtravel to deliver a crisp, predictable break. This is achieved through precise sear engagement, often adjustable for weight, and smooth, consistent springs. The goal is a clean, immediate release of the striker or hammer, directly enhancing accuracy by eliminating disruptive movement. Mastering this precision engineering allows for faster, more controlled shooting, making it a cornerstone of competitive and tactical disciplines.

Q: What is trigger creep? A: Creep is the undesirable, gritty movement of the trigger before it finally releases the sear, negatively impacting shot consistency.

Selecting the Right Trigger for Your Firearm

rare breed trigger

Choosing the right trigger for your firearm is a personal decision that directly impacts your shooting experience. It’s all about finding the balance between a crisp, predictable break and a safe pull weight for your intended use. For a dedicated competition gun, you might prioritize a light, short-reset trigger for speed. For a defense or hunting rifle, a slightly heavier, creep-free pull is often the smarter choice for safety under pressure. Remember, a quality trigger isn’t about making the gun “more dangerous”—it’s about improving control and consistency, which is a cornerstone of responsible firearm ownership.
